Call

From the Main Menu select [Load] tab > [Type : Static Loads] > [Load Tables] group > [Static Load] > [Plane Loads Table]

 

Input

(Refer to Define Floor Load Type, Assign Floor Loads)
Refer to Usage of Table Tool and enter or modify the following data:

 

Load Case : Unit Load case

Load Type : Plane Load Type

Elem Type : Element Type (Plate element or Solid element)

1st(X,Y,Z) : First coordinates of the location of load application

2nd(X,Y,Z) : Second coordinates of the location of load application

3rd(X,Y,Z) : Third coordinates of the location of load application

Tolerance : Tolerance limit for the defined plane and plane of the load application

Element Selection : Selected element, which will be subjected to plane loads

Element Group : Element group, which will be subjected to plane loads

Face : Face number of solid element in element group, which will be subjected to plane loads

Direction : Direction of load

Projection : Whether or not to project the loads

Flag : Check if the location of load application is defined

Nodes for Loading Area : Nodes defining the loaded area

Description : Description of entered loads

Group : Name of Load Group
